Understanding Oral and Maxillofacial Surgery
Oral and maxillofacial surgery is a recognized dental specialty dedicated to the diagnosis and treatment of diseases, injuries, and defects in the hard and soft tissues of the oral and maxillofacial region. This can include conditions related to the jaws, teeth, gums, cheeks, and salivary glands. Oral surgeons are highly trained healthcare professionals who possess extensive knowledge of both dentistry and medicine, often holding dual degrees in DDS (Doctor of Dental Surgery) or DMD (Doctor of Dental Medicine) and sometimes even MD (Doctor of Medicine).
The scope of oral surgery is broad and encompasses various procedures. Some of the most common oral surgery services include:
- Wisdom Teeth Extraction: Removing the third molars, which often lack space to erupt properly, leading to pain, infection, and damage to adjacent teeth.
- Dental Implants: Surgically placing titanium posts into the jawbone to serve as anchors for replacement teeth, offering a durable and natural-looking solution for missing teeth.
- Corrective Jaw Surgery (Orthognathic Surgery): Addressing significant jaw alignment issues that can affect chewing, speaking, breathing, and appearance.
- Facial Trauma Reconstruction: Treating injuries to the face, jaws, and mouth resulting from accidents or altercations.
- Oral Pathology: Diagnosing and treating conditions such as cysts, tumors, and precancerous lesions of the mouth and jaws.
- Bone Grafting: Augmenting bone in the jaw to support dental implants or reconstruct areas affected by disease or trauma.
- Sleep Apnea Surgery: Addressing anatomical issues in the mouth and throat that contribute to obstructive sleep apnea.

The Oral Surgery Procedure Explained
While the specifics vary greatly depending on the procedure, a typical oral surgery experience in Laplace, Louisiana, will involve several key stages. Initially, a comprehensive consultation will take place. This is where the oral surgeon will perform a thorough examination, review your medical and dental history, and likely order imaging such as X-rays or CT scans. This step is critical for accurate diagnosis and treatment planning. During this visit, the surgeon will discuss the proposed procedure, including the potential risks and benefits, the expected timeline, and what to anticipate during recovery. Advanced imaging techniques are commonly used to visualize the intricate structures of the jaw and face, ensuring precision during surgery.
The surgical procedure itself will be performed under appropriate anesthesia, which can range from local anesthesia for simpler procedures to sedation or general anesthesia for more complex cases. The surgeon and their trained staff will monitor you closely throughout the procedure. The materials used in oral surgery are of the highest quality and are biocompatible, ensuring optimal healing and integration with the body. For instance, dental implants are typically made from titanium, a material well-known for its ability to fuse with bone.
Post-operative care is a vital component of the oral surgery process. You will receive detailed instructions on how to manage pain, swelling, and any dietary restrictions. Follow-up appointments are scheduled to monitor healing and remove sutures if necessary. The recovery period can vary, but oral surgeons in Laplace and the surrounding parishes are dedicated to providing support and guidance throughout this phase, helping patients return to their normal activities as smoothly and quickly as possible.

What are the typical timelines for common oral surgery procedures in the Laplace area?
Timelines for oral surgery in Laplace can vary significantly. For example, a wisdom tooth extraction might involve a single appointment for the procedure and a recovery period of a few days to a week. More complex procedures, such as dental implant placement, often involve multiple stages over several months; the initial surgery to place the implant, followed by a healing period for osseointegration (bone fusion), and then a final surgery to attach the abutment and crown. Oral surgeons in Laplace will provide a personalized timeline during your consultation based on your specific needs and the complexity of the procedure. How do I know if I need to see an oral surgeon versus a general dentist?
While general dentists handle a wide range of dental care, certain conditions and procedures necessitate the specialized expertise of an oral surgeon. If you are experiencing severe tooth pain, have impacted wisdom teeth, are considering dental implants, require jaw surgery, have suffered facial trauma, or have a concerning lesion in your mouth, your general dentist will likely refer you to an oral surgeon. They are equipped to handle complex extractions, surgical implant placement, reconstructive surgery, and the diagnosis and treatment of oral diseases.
What are the benefits of choosing a board-certified oral surgeon?
Choosing a board-certified oral surgeon provides a significant level of assurance regarding their qualifications, training, and commitment to upholding the highest standards of patient care. Board certification signifies that a surgeon has successfully completed rigorous examinations and ongoing education in their field. This means they possess advanced knowledge and skills in a broad range of oral and maxillofacial surgical procedures, often leading to better patient outcomes, enhanced safety, and a more predictable treatment experience.
